Looks very much like a resprayed Barnett Panzer crossbow to me. From the early/mid '90s.
Has 150 lbs, and basically the same data as the Wildcat of this time - except for the metal frame buttstock.
I still have a Panzer II, in the original black color.
There had been several versions, mine is a "Panzer II".
The buttstock has a plastic/rubber buffer at the end (where it contacts the shoulder), which has a Barnett logo impressed.
